Sortli (short for ‘sort out your life’) is a free mobile app for young people full of useful information and tools to support the transition to adulthood. The app is focused on eight key areas: identity, relationships, finding a place to live, health, finances, education and employment, legal matters and general living skills. Young people can use Sortli independently or assisted by carers or support workers as part of their transition planning. The app can be downloaded from the App Store for iOS, Google Play for Android, or Windows.
CREATE’s Go Your Own Way (GYOW) kits have been updated with new information. These kits help prepare young people for their transition to independence by providing important information on topics such as applying for a passport, financial advice and housing support.
CREATE also has practitioner resources for professionals who support young people transitioning from care, including specific resources for Queensland.
